The Canandaigua Academy Braves will welcome the Brockport Blue Devils at 7:00 p.m. on Friday. Canandaigua Academy knows how to get points on the board -- the team has finished with 31 points or more in their past six matches -- so hopefully Brockport likes a good challenge.
Canandaigua Academy took a loss when they played away from home two weeks ago, but their home fans gave them all the motivation they needed on Friday. They walked away with a 41-28 win over Webster Schroeder.
Meanwhile, Brockport hadn't done well against East recently (they were 0-3 in their previous three mat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Friday. Brockport came out on top in a nail-biter against East , sneaking past 45-42.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Blue Devils.
Canandaigua Academy's victory was their eighth straight at home d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 10-1. As for Brockport, their win bumped their record up to 6-3.
Everything came up roses for Canandaigua Academy against Brockport in their previous meeting back in October, as the squad secured a 41-7 victory. Will Canandaigua Academy repeat their success, or does Brockport have a new game plan this time around? We'll find out soon enough.
